Too hot for helmets in Gangavathi 

People in the taluk prefer to ride bare-headed, despite the risks.      Fatal accidents in Gangavathi are increasing every year. Fashion on a budget

Thrift shopping is considered to have a positive impact on the environment Thrift stores, which sell gently used clothing and other goods, are gaining popularity among Generation Z consumers. Experts say thrifting has numerous perks, including cost savings and environmental sustainability. Thrift shopping promotes the reuse and recycle of textiles thereby reducing waste.
